This exactly. It's as Affa said, economics of scale. Micro SD cards are ridiculously cheap because they're churned out in high quantities, but the Vita cards have smaller runs that cost more per unit to produce. Add to that recouping the R&D cost for them. Doesn't mean I don't think they're still over priced, but I don't think it's too far out of scale.

At first I thought the same based on reviews, that the Slim screen is inferior. But if you look at the majority of people the Slim screen is better. It reproduces colors more accurately, it doesn't over saturate them like OLED does. OLED makes them pop, but in a way that makes them too colorful, not what developers intended. Plus it is due to the new LCD screen we get a longer lasting battery. Also, I along with others had this issue that in dark areas of games/menues you could see odd discoloration on OLED, that is a known flaw with them, LCD does not have that issue.

The only negative IMO for the new slim is that the 1GB internal memory is rather useless, especially since it can't be used in tandem with a memory card. I know why this is, the Vita is basically mounting the internal storage to the memory card slot. So once a memory card is inserted both storage devices can't be accessed at the same time.
